Beaufremont is a region situated within the Vosges department of France, characterized by its diverse landscapes that are ideal for outdoor pursuits. The area benefits from its proximity to the broader Vosges Mountains, offering a mix of dense forests, rolling hills, and elevated peaks. This varied terrain provides opportunities for several sports like touring cycling, hiking, road cycling, and jogging, making it a relevant destination for those seeking active experiences.

What natural features characterize the Beaufremont region?

The Beaufremont area is characterized by the Vosges Mountains, featuring dense forests, rolling hills, and elevated peaks. Notable natural features include the Ballons des Vosges Regional Natural Park, glacial lakes like Gérardmer and Lac Blanc, and mountain passes such as the Grand Ballon and Hohneck.
